Richard Kauffman joined RealClearPolitics to discuss America's growing electricity demand and the role distributed clean energy can play in lowering costs and strengthening the grid. He explained how CGC mobilizes private capital to finance economically viable projects that traditional lenders often overlook, arguing that an all-of-the-above energy strategy, including renewables and nuclear, should be driven by economics rather than politics. He also highlighted how expanding locally generated energy can help reduce electricity costs for consumers while supporting grid reliability.
